Necklaces – A Piece of Beauty and Stylishness

Necklaces are one of the best ways to highlight the features of your face and to increase the beauty of your dress. It has become an essential accessory for women when they are going for any occasion. Since the last decade, the manufacturers have done a lot of innovation to create stylish and fashionable necklaces for their clients.

Necklaces are a great way to draw attention towards your features and bring out the glow of your skin. These days, there are many varieties of necklaces available in the market that you can choose from, sometimes making it difficult for potential customers to decide what type and style of necklace will suit them best.
pearl necklace
Usually necklaces are differentiated according to their widths and lengths. For instance, the shortest necklace which is sized at around fourteen to sixteen inches is known as chocker. The next is princess necklace which is measured eighteen inches in length. The third one is known as matinee necklace which is about twenty three inches long.

Since the age of ancient civilization, the popularity of necklaces has been increased. It is a fact that necklaces have been created and wore since last few thousand years because there are several discoveries which suggest that necklaces were wore even during the period when Egypt was evacuated by Israelis. You must have already bumped into the pictures of Cleopatra, the Egyptian queen, who can be seen wearing various kinds of jewelleries including necklace. During the ancient civilization, both men and women were used to wear necklace either for cultural purpose or as a sign of their religion.

Nowadays, necklaces are still being worn by both women and men but it is no longer a sign of religion or illustrates any cultural purpose; rather necklaces are being used as a fashion accessory to keep one fashionable and trendy. Because of this, manufacturers of Dubai necklace have come up with all varieties of designs to suit all the classes of their clients and customers.

Get rid of head lice with these home remedies

Lice infestation is such a bothersome, distracting and embarrassing problem. Surely everyone harbors them at one time or the other. It is usually common among school children but soon spreads to other members of the family. Contrary to popular belief, it is not a sign of poor hygiene, as lice are not fussy whether they lay their eggs in clean or dirty hair. But yes, a dirty scalp can well serve as a perfect breeding ground for these tiresome creatures. Lice get transferred easily from child to child owing to the close contact of heads, during play, while sitting together or by sharing caps.
